First Report Heapq.heappop And Experts Warn - SITENAME
What is Heapq.heappop, and Why It Matters in Today’s Digital Landscape
What is Heapq.heappop, and Why It Matters in Today’s Digital Landscape
Have you ever wondered how large systems efficiently retrieve the smallest or largest item from a dynamic dataset without rebuilding the entire collection? Meet Heapq.heappop—a lightweight but powerful tool that’s quietly revolutionizing how developers build fast, responsive applications. Designed for optimal performance, this standard Python library function has sparked growing interest across tech communities, especially in the US, where speed and precision shape digital experiences. Whether streamlining order processing or managing real-time data streams, understanding Heapq.heappop reveals why timing and efficiency are critical in modern software environments.
As digital platforms increasingly prioritize responsiveness, tools like Heapq.heappop are emerging as quiet enablers of seamless user experiences—especially in systems relying on priority-based data handling.
Understanding the Context
Why Heapq.heappop Is Gaining Attention in the US
The rise of Heapq.heappop reflects broader trends toward lightweight, efficient computing solutions. In an era where milliseconds impact engagement, developers seek methods to manipulate priority queues without heavy computational overhead. The US tech landscape—driven by startups, scalable backends, and real-time analytics—finds this simplicity especially valuable. With rising demand for rapid data retrieval and optimized resource use, Heapq.heappop stands out as a practical, low-friction approach to handling dynamic data efficiently.
Moreover, as software modernization accelerates across finance, logistics, and healthcare systems, Heapq.heappop supports smarter workflows by enabling instant access to critical items, such as the highest priority job or the soonest delivery slot. This growing relevance fuels curiosity and adoption among professionals seeking tangible performance gains.
How Heapq.heappop Actually Works
Key Insights
Heapq.heappop functions as part of Python’s heapq module, designed to extract the smallest element from a min-heap—a binary tree structure where each parent node is smaller than its children. Unlike brute-force searches, this method guarantees O(log n) complexity, making it ideal for systems managing thousands of constantly shifting data points. Essentially, when you call heappop, the next smallest element is efficiently popped, rearranging the heap to preserve its structure—ensuring consistent speed even as the dataset evolves.
This mechanism supports reliable, high-frequency data operations, forming a foundation for responsive backend logic without sacrificing performance.
Common Questions People Have About Heapq.heappop
Q: What types of data work best with Heapq.heappop?
A: Heapq.heappop is ideal for priority queues, task scheduling, or event management where elements must be processed in order—like